The Queens hotel is the heart of Leeds city centre, and offers a Pan-Asian fusion dining restaurant and luxurious 4-star rooms with free WiFi. Opened in 1937, the historic and award-winning Queens Hotel is just a few minutes' walk from Leeds Railway Station.
